    KWD400 360-Degree Scanning Sonar

    Introduction

    The 360-degree scanning sonar is completely sealed and can be immersed in water for a long time. The host computer software can display the surrounding environment map and test the distance value. The range can be selected according to the on-site environment.

    Technical Specifications

    Product name360-degree scanning sonar
    Range0.25~10m
    Accuracy±0.5%FS
    Operating voltage24Vdc±10% (recommended power supply current 1.5A or above)
    Power consumption≤12W
    Digital outputRS485 host computer imaging
    Operating temperature-20~60℃
    Storage temperature-40~80°℃
    Operating pressure1 standard atmospheric pressure
    Installation methodbracket hoisting
    Protection levelIP68
    Quality≤2000g
    Casing materialstainless steel + rubber
    Wire lengthstandard 5 meters (other line lengths need to be customized)
